Why Driveway Pavers Are Popular in Jacksonville
Jacksonville experiences a humid subtropical climate with heavy rains and occasional storms. Driveway pavers offer several advantages in such conditions:
- Durability – Pavers can withstand high loads and are less prone to cracking compared to poured concrete.
- Water Drainage – Permeable pavers help manage stormwater runoff, preventing flooding and erosion.
- Aesthetic Variety – Available in multiple colors, shapes, and patterns to match different architectural styles.
- Easy Repairs – Damaged pavers can be replaced individually without disturbing the entire driveway.
- Weather Resistance – Pavers resist fading and can endure the intense Florida sun and salt air.
Types of Driveway Pavers in Jacksonville
1. Concrete Pavers
- Affordable and available in various shapes and colors.
- Resistant to cracking and can be sealed for enhanced longevity.
2. Brick Pavers
- Provide a classic and timeless look.
- Eco-friendly and slip-resistant, ideal for wet climates.
3. Natural Stone Pavers
- Includes granite, travertine, bluestone, and sandstone.
- Premium option offering unique textures and color variations.
4. Permeable Pavers
- Designed to allow water to pass through, reducing runoff.
- Helps in eco-friendly construction and meets stormwater management regulations.
Cost of Driveway Pavers in Jacksonville
The price of driveway pavers varies based on material, labor, and site conditions. On average:
| Type of Paver | Cost per Sq. Ft. (Materials Only) | Installed Cost per Sq. Ft. |
|---|---|---|
| Concrete Pavers | $4 – $8 | $10 – $18 |
| Brick Pavers | $6 – $10 | $12 – $20 |
| Natural Stone Pavers | $10 – $20 | $18 – $30 |
| Permeable Pavers | $8 – $15 | $15 – $25 |
Note: Labor rates in Jacksonville average between $50 – $80 per hour for paver installation.
Installation Process in Construction
1. Site Preparation
- Clear existing materials, debris, and vegetation.
- Grade the surface for proper drainage.
2. Base Installation
- Add a compacted layer of gravel or crushed stone.
- Install a layer of sand for leveling.
3. Laying Pavers
- Arrange pavers in the desired pattern (e.g., herringbone, basket weave, running bond).
- Use spacers for consistent gaps.
4. Edge Restraints
- Secure the edges with concrete or plastic restraints to prevent shifting.
5. Joint Sand and Compaction
- Fill joints with polymeric sand.
- Compact the surface to lock pavers in place.
Maintenance Tips for Driveway Pavers in Jacksonville
- Seal the Surface every 2–3 years to protect against stains and fading.
- Sweep Regularly to prevent debris buildup.
- Remove Weeds that may grow between pavers.
- Replace Damaged Units promptly to maintain the driveway’s appearance.
- Pressure Wash Annually to keep pavers clean and fresh.

FAQs
1. How long do driveway pavers last in Jacksonville?
With proper installation and maintenance, driveway pavers can last 30–50 years.
2. Are driveway pavers more expensive than concrete?
The upfront cost of pavers is higher, but they require fewer repairs and have a longer lifespan, making them cost-effective in the long run.
3. Do I need a permit to install driveway pavers in Jacksonville?
Yes, in most cases, a permit is required. Check with Jacksonville’s building department for regulations.
4. Can pavers handle heavy vehicles?
Yes, properly installed pavers can withstand the weight of heavy vehicles without damage.
